Was looking at available inventory on the cruise we're taking in a weeks time and noted what seemed to me to be a fairly large number of available cabins (+/- 40 or more in various categories) at this late date. Wondering how common it is for Princess ships to sail at less than full capacity.

Not very often. The cabins may be fully paid for but canceled at the last minute. An interesting factoid is that on average, a cabin turns over eight times between when bookings open and when the ship sails.

Lot of last minute cruises are sold through interline travel agents, I think its to protect the prices of cruises sold to the public

 

Princess/Carnival post interline rates fairly far out, and the prices do not go down closer to sailing. I booked our cabin on the CB at an interline rate about three months out, but those rates were available six months ago. The choice of cabins is what changes.

 

Different cruise lines do interline differently though-Celebrity doesn't always offer interline rates, and when they do it's usually inside 30 days to sailing.
